The Online Learning Consortium Invites You

To submit a proposal for OLC Accelerate 2016: Accelerating Online Learning Worldwide, to be held November 16-18, 2016 at the Walt Disney World Swan and Dolphin Resort in Orlando, Florida.

The OLC Program Committee seeks proposals that reflect and showcase our vibrant community of practice — promoting theory, research, methodology and/or applied effective practices in online, blended, and web-enhanced teaching and learning. Both research and evidence-based proposals are encouraged for submission.  Please align submission to the session type as shown on the session types and details page.

Note that each individual is limited to no more than three (3) submissions, including in the roles of presenter, panelist, discovery session leader, and workshop facilitator.
